Output 5ecb23e28fea84f72dcc5fc10b267878cf114ccc1d9cd6693dbb48e822defeb4:8

value
10000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cab6c8359dcb371066e773c74b90cd62af1b4d0 OP_EQUAL
address
3EWot9546wj22PNL5WVZ5yhh56nZ3zTYwH
transaction
5ecb23e28fea84f72dcc5fc10b267878cf114ccc1d9cd6693dbb48e822defeb4
spent
true